Amelia Jessie Peart was born in 1874 in Dunedin – the daughter of Joseph Emmerson Peart, a bootmaker, and Margaret Hamilton Muirhead. (See 120 Margaret Peart)

When Amelia signed the suffrage petition she was living with her family in Stuart Street.

Amelia married James Liggett, a farmer and widower with four children, on 20 September 1900 at her sister’s home in Edendale.

Amelia and James had a further two children and they lived in Wairio in Southland.

James died in 1937 and Amelia died on 5 January 1954 – they are both buried in the Invercargill Eastern Cemetery.
